Introduce – Palladium is a member of the platinum group of elements and a metal with excellent ductility and electrical properties – Among the platinum group elements, it has the lowest melting point (1,555°C) and density (12 g/cm³), and is the most chemically reactive – It does not oxidize at room temperature but reacts with oxygen at temperatures above 800°C to form palladium oxide – It has the unique property of absorbing more than 900 times its own volume in hydrogen at room temperature, making it suitable for use in hydrogen storage alloys (Pd: The activation en...
